Ferrari (RACE) shares experienced a significant 13% decline, reflecting a strongly negative market reaction. This sharp sell-off was directly attributed to investor fears regarding a potential slowdown in the luxury automaker's business outlook. The immediate market impact on RACE is substantial, signaling a re-evaluation of its growth prospects.
